Abstract
The invention discloses an intelligent control double-screen multimedia platform which comprises a table body, wherein a table top is arranged on the table body, intelligent terminal double screens are movably arranged on the table top through a lifting system, a processor is electrically connected onto the lifting system, two cameras can be further arranged on the lifting system in a lifting mode, and the two cameras are located on the side portions of the intelligent terminal double screens. According to the intelligent teaching device, the liftable side-view camera and the liftable main-view camera can be used for shooting the actions of a teacher in the teaching operation for students, the teacher can demonstrate more in a standardized mode by using the student terminal, and the intelligent display screen terminal is convenient for the teacher to carry out daily teaching activities. In addition, the lifting system can be lowered, and the sight line of teaching cannot be shielded. Meanwhile, the hidden socket microphone and the microphone can provide a continuous power supply for the electronic equipment for teaching, provide a sound amplifying function for a teacher, support the teacher for teaching, and meanwhile turn down the socket when not in use, so that potential safety hazards caused by the fact that the power supply is exposed are avoided.
Description
Technical Field
The invention relates to the field of intelligent podium, in particular to an intelligent control double-screen multimedia podium.
Background
The traditional teacher desk can only meet the normal teaching requirements, and when a teacher wants to record and broadcast the courses, the teacher needs to record the courses through a camera or other recording and broadcasting equipment; especially when the teacher needs to show on the platform or the details are needed to be shown, the recording and broadcasting process becomes more difficult.
Disclosure of Invention
The invention aims to provide an intelligent control double-screen multimedia platform which is convenient for teachers to give lessons on site and give lessons for video recording and broadcasting and realizes intelligent teaching.
In order to solve the technical problem, the invention provides an intelligent control double-screen multimedia platform which comprises a table body, wherein a table top is arranged on the table body, intelligent terminal double screens are movably arranged on the table top through a lifting system, a processor is electrically connected onto the lifting system, two cameras can be further arranged on the lifting system in a lifting mode, and the two cameras are located on the side portions of the intelligent terminal double screens.
Further, the processor is used for controlling operation of the electrical components and self-checking of the equipment, and the self-checking of the equipment comprises network detection, server detection, camera detection and lifting detection.
The system further comprises a software control system, wherein the software control system is connected with the processors and is used for controlling the processors to perform instruction operation singly or synchronously.
Further, two the camera is for looking sideways at AI discernment camera and top AI discernment camera respectively, just the top AI discernment camera is located look sideways at AI discernment camera right side, the intelligent terminal double-screen includes student terminal display screen and teacher terminal display screen, just the top AI discernment camera is located student terminal display screen top, student terminal display screen left side is provided with a plurality of front view cameras.
Further, a hidden socket microphone is arranged on the right side of the desktop.
Further, the internal portion of table is provided with the equipment rack, the equipment rack is used for accomodating jacking equipment.
Furthermore, a plurality of pull-open type panels can be detachably arranged on the back of the table body.
Furthermore, a general control area and a cabinet body are arranged on the side part below the desktop, the general control area is used for controlling a power switch of the student experiment table in a classroom and lifting of a desktop instrument, and the cabinet body is used for storing articles.

As shown in fig. 1, an embodiment of the invention provides an intelligent control dual-screen multimedia platform, which comprises a table body 1, wherein a table top 2 is arranged on the table body, an intelligent terminal dual-screen 3 is movably arranged on the table top through a lifting system, a processor is electrically connected to the lifting system, two cameras 4 can be further arranged on the lifting system in a lifting mode, and the two cameras are located on the side portions of the intelligent terminal dual-screen.
The processor is used for controlling the operation of the electrical element and self-checking of the equipment, and the self-checking of the equipment comprises network detection, server detection, camera detection and lifting detection.
Specifically, equipment carries out the self-checking when starting, and the self-checking content includes that network detection, server detect, camera detect and lift detect, and the testing result together returns to the server side, makes things convenient for mr to know the result of equipment self-checking through each dimension, also makes things convenient for mr to fix a position the problem place of unusual equipment fast.
The intelligent control double-screen multimedia platform further comprises a software control system, the software control system is connected with the processor, and the software control system is used for controlling the processor to perform instruction operation singly or synchronously.
Specifically, the teacher can control the intelligent lifting table of other students and the experimental power supply of the students in the podium and the classroom through the software system. The common teaching mode and the examination mode in a classroom are met, and the interestingness of classroom interaction is enhanced; the screen can meet the requirement that the operation of a teacher is projected to a computer screen of an intelligent student lifting table in real time in a classroom in a high-definition manner; the method can also meet the requirement that a teacher controls the specific parameter values of the experiment voltage and the experiment current in the student experiment, and the safety of the experiment is improved; the teacher can also control all lifting mechanisms of the intelligent student lifting table, so that integrated lifting and falling are achieved, and the teaching efficiency is improved; the experimental operation videos of all student ends can be monitored to guide in real time, and meanwhile, the screen end can carry out theoretical explanation on the same screen test paper, so that the teaching level is improved.
Two the camera is respectively for looking sideways at AI discernment camera and top AI discernment camera, just the top AI discernment camera is located look sideways at AI discernment camera right side, the intelligent terminal double screen includes student's terminal display screen and teacher's terminal display screen, just the top AI discernment camera is located student's terminal display screen top, student's terminal display screen left side is provided with a plurality of front view cameras, the desktop right side is provided with hidden socket microphone 5.
Specifically, the left side of the intelligent control double-screen multimedia platform desktop is provided with a liftable side-view AI identification camera, high-precision identification and a 120-degree wide angle. A student terminal display screen is arranged on the right side of the side-view camera, a top-view AI identification camera is arranged at the top of the display screen, and the student terminal display screen is high-precision identified and has a 120-degree wide angle; three front-view AI identification cameras are arranged on the left side of a student terminal display screen, high-precision identification is realized, and a 120-degree wide angle is realized; the lower side of the display screen consists of two groups of low-voltage direct current and two groups of low-voltage alternating current, a student power interface, two USB interfaces and a voltage controller. A lifting computer display screen/all-in-one machine is arranged beside a student terminal display screen on the desktop. A hidden power socket is placed on the right side of the desktop and consists of a turnable microphone, two delta-shaped sockets, two-hole sockets, two USB interfaces, two TYPE-C interfaces and a network cable interface.
The internal portion of table is provided with the equipment rack, the equipment rack is used for accomodating jacking equipment.
The intelligent control double-screen multimedia platform built-in equipment cabinet is characterized in that equipment is arranged below a platform and is stored, the equipment is designed in an independent split mode, and the platform in an original school can be modified and upgraded.
The back of the table body is detachably provided with a plurality of pull-open type panels 6.
Specifically, there are three pull-open type panels at the intelligence accuse double screen multimedia podium back, be electric wire netting mounting panel, screen maintenance board, multimedia maintenance board respectively when the equipment goes wrong, the maintenance of being convenient for.
The side part below the desktop is provided with a master control area and a cabinet body, the master control area is used for controlling a power switch of a student experiment table in a classroom and lifting of desktop instruments, and the cabinet body is used for storing articles.
Specifically, the lower left side of the desktop of the intelligent control double-screen multimedia platform consists of a master control area and a cabinet body, the master control area can control a power switch and desktop instruments of a student experiment table in a classroom to ascend and descend, and the cabinet body is used as an article storage area; the middle part is a keyboard drawer which can be used for placing a keyboard and a mouse; the right side of the cabinet consists of a small article drawer and a cabinet body, and the small article drawer can be used for placing teaching tools and stationery; the cabinet body is used for placing equipment such as a case, a switch and the like.

The embodiment of the invention provides a use method of an intelligent control double-screen multimedia platform, which comprises the following specific steps:
(1) when the processor sends a lifting instruction, the screen and the screen can be selected to be lifted according to the actual application scene, or only the screen is lifted, so that more classroom scenes of teachers are met. When the processor sends a descending instruction, the double screens and the screen descend together, so that a teacher can conveniently and uniformly control the equipment.
(2) After the device sends the instruction, the device can be displayed on the same screen to screens of all students for theoretical explanation or experimental real-time high-definition viewing. In addition, after the device sends the instruction, the device can evaluate and assign scores to the operation videos of all students. Meanwhile, after the device sends the instruction, video recording can be carried out on the operation of the teacher or the student, and the video recording can be stored and uploaded to the server.
